Sejarah dan Evolusi Sistem Operasi Linux: Dari Awal hingga Saat Ini

essays-star 4 (235 suara)

Linux, the ubiquitous operating system that powers everything from smartphones to supercomputers, has a rich and fascinating history. Its journey from a humble personal project to a global phenomenon is a testament to the power of open-source collaboration and the enduring legacy of its creator, Linus Torvalds. This article delves into the evolution of Linux, tracing its roots, key milestones, and the factors that have shaped its remarkable journey.

The genesis of Linux can be traced back to 1991, when a young Finnish student named Linus Torvalds embarked on a personal project to create a Unix-like operating system for his 386 PC. Driven by a desire to explore the inner workings of operating systems and fueled by his passion for Unix, Torvalds began coding what he initially called "Freax" – a playful combination of "free" and "freak." The project quickly gained momentum, and Torvalds decided to release the source code under the GNU General Public License, making it freely available for anyone to use, modify, and distribute. This decision laid the foundation for the open-source ethos that would become synonymous with Linux.

The Early Years: From Humble Beginnings to Growing Popularity

The early years of Linux were marked by rapid development and a growing community of enthusiasts. Torvalds' initial release, version 0.01, was a rudimentary system with limited functionality. However, it quickly attracted the attention of developers and users who were drawn to its open-source nature and its potential to provide a powerful and flexible alternative to proprietary operating systems. The Linux community, fueled by the collaborative spirit of open-source development, began contributing to the project, adding features, fixing bugs, and creating new applications.

One of the key factors that contributed to Linux's early success was the availability of free and open-source software. The GNU project, led by Richard Stallman, had already developed a suite of essential tools and utilities that were compatible with Linux. This provided a solid foundation for the operating system, allowing developers to focus on building applications and extending its functionality.

The Rise of Distributions: Tailoring Linux for Different Needs

As Linux gained popularity, it became clear that a single, monolithic operating system would not meet the diverse needs of users. This led to the emergence of Linux distributions, which are essentially customized versions of the Linux kernel bundled with a selection of software packages, system utilities, and desktop environments. Popular distributions like Red Hat, Debian, Ubuntu, and Fedora offered different flavors of Linux, catering to specific user groups and use cases.

Distributions played a crucial role in making Linux accessible to a wider audience. They provided a user-friendly experience, simplifying the installation and configuration process. They also offered a curated selection of software packages, making it easier for users to find and install the applications they needed.

The Linux Kernel: The Heart of the Operating System

At the heart of every Linux distribution lies the Linux kernel, the core component that manages the system's resources and provides the interface between hardware and software. The kernel is responsible for tasks such as memory management, process scheduling, device drivers, and system calls.

The Linux kernel is renowned for its stability, security, and flexibility. It is constantly being developed and improved by a global community of developers, ensuring that it remains compatible with the latest hardware and software technologies. The kernel's open-source nature allows for transparency and accountability, enabling developers to identify and fix security vulnerabilities quickly.

Linux in the Modern Era: From Servers to Smartphones

Today, Linux is ubiquitous, powering a wide range of devices and systems. It is the dominant operating system for servers, powering the internet's infrastructure and providing the backbone for cloud computing. Linux is also widely used in embedded systems, such as routers, network switches, and set-top boxes.

The rise of mobile devices has further expanded Linux's reach. Android, the world's most popular mobile operating system, is based on the Linux kernel. This has brought Linux to billions of smartphones and tablets, making it an integral part of our daily lives.

The Future of Linux: Continued Innovation and Growth

The future of Linux looks bright. The open-source community continues to innovate, developing new features and technologies that enhance the operating system's capabilities. The rise of cloud computing and the increasing demand for secure and reliable operating systems are driving further adoption of Linux.

As technology evolves, Linux is poised to play an even more prominent role in shaping the future of computing. Its open-source nature, its commitment to innovation, and its vibrant community ensure that it will continue to be a powerful force in the world of technology for years to come.

Linux's journey from a personal project to a global phenomenon is a testament to the power of open-source collaboration and the enduring legacy of its creator, Linus Torvalds. Its evolution has been driven by a community of passionate developers and users who have contributed to its growth and success. As Linux continues to evolve, it will undoubtedly continue to shape the future of computing, empowering users and developers alike.